About The Position

The Assistant Front of House Manager is responsible for managing the Front of House operation, while serving as an ambassador for superior customer service. You will be responsible for oversight of a Front of House team. As a part of the management team you will inspect dining room serving stations and tables for cleanliness and neatness, while maintaining operational effectiveness. You will spend approximately 25% of your time assisting with the day to day work such as restocking supplies, setting tables, bussing tables, and expediting food levels at all food stations. You will collaborate with the entire culinary team to ensure successful openings of new cafés and concepts. The Assistant Front of House Manager will report to the Senior Front of House Manager. This job includes tending to front areas of your café, providing customer service to all Clients and guests and supporting the kitchen staff as needed. No two days are the same, and our Front of House team members enjoy a work/life balance with great perks, a set-schedule and weekends off.

Responsibilities

  • Manages FOH staff, including scheduling, performance, and work assignments while providing constructive feedback.
  • Coordinates/ Assigns activities of FOH personnel to ensure the highest level of service is being provided in a timely and courteous manner.
  • Provides ongoing training and professional development of staff members.
  • Communicates with FOH Operations Manager.
  • Evaluates the quality, care and morale of the staff and strives to improve these areas through solid communication, care with schedule-writing, work group leadership, etc.
  • Sets operational goals and follow-up plans for the work unit.
  • Directs and holds all work unit staff accountable for those goals.
  • Ensures the cleanliness of the Front of the House by maintaining to specified standards, passing Health Department audits with a 90% or better, and training staff on proper sanitation guidelines.
  • Conducts Safety Trainings.
  • Accommodates any special needs of the guests.
  • Inspects dining room service stations for neatness/cleanliness, correct food signs, restocks food and condiment stations while avoiding contamination.
  • Directs team members on daily work assignments.
  • Monitors the number of guests dining in the café to provide accurate cover numbers to chefs.
  • Oversees and manages stock/re-stock of utensils, plates, and glasses in the service area.
  • Oversees and manages restocking of food and condiment stations while avoiding contamination.
  • Must be knowledgeable of food allergens.
  • Proficient on Publisher or any software assigned/provided by culinary team to create food signs.
  • Manages all vacation requests to ensure the café is properly staffed at all times.
  • Oversees cleanliness and polishing of all small wares such as plates, cups, silverware etc.
  • Ensures all backup foods are properly labeled and properly stored to HACCP regulations.
  • Monitors small ware inventories and orders replacements as needed.
  • Maintains an extensive floor presence to support FOH and back of the house staff.
